What You'll Do
As a Home Health Occupational Therapist, you will:
- Perform comprehensive functional assessments and contribute to interdisciplinary care planning with the RN, PT, patient, family, and physician.
- Develop and implement patient-centered therapy plans focused on maximizing independence in daily living.
- Conduct OASIS assessments accurately and in a timely manner.
- Supervise and collaborate with COTAs and Home Health Aides, ensuring quality care and compliance.
- Educate patients and caregivers on safe techniques, assistive equipment, and energy conservation strategies.
- Support patients in managing chronic conditions and adapting their routines to live with purpose and autonomy.
- Make timely and appropriate referrals for additional home health services or higher levels of care.
- Accurately document assessments, progress, and care coordination in our electronic medical record system.
- Participate in case conferences, clinical team huddles, and agency-wide quality improvement efforts.
What You'll Need
- Bachelor's (or higher) degree in Occupational Therapy from an accredited program
- Current Connecticut OT license in good standing
- 2+ years of clinical experience (Home health preferred but not required)
- Strong knowledge of home care regulations, documentation, and assistive technology
- Excellent communication, time management, and problem-solving skills
- Ability to work independently while collaborating across a care team
- Valid driver's license and reliable transportation for travel throughout Southern Fairfield County
